maintain-continuity
Verb
/meɪnˈteɪn ˌkɒntɪˈnjuːɪti/

Definition
To keep something continuous without interruption or change.

Examples
- The team worked hard to maintain continuity during the project transition.
- It is essential to maintain continuity in education to support students’ learning.
- She implemented strategies to maintain continuity in customer service.

Meaning
Maintain continuity refers to the process of ensuring that a certain condition or situation remains stable and unchanged over time, often in the context of operations or processes.
